School of Sciences students gain insights into modern manufacturing and quality systems
Parwanoo: The School of Sciences, in coordination with the Training and Placement Office (TPO) department, organized an industrial visit for B.Sc. Chemistry first and second-year students to Gallen AG Private Limited, Sector-3, Parwanoo, on December 2, 2025.
The visit began with an informative presentation by Ms. Deepika Vij, HR Head of the company, who introduced students to the organization’s product portfolio, growth journey, and major achievements in the industry.
Following the presentation, the students were divided into groups and guided through different sections of the manufacturing facility by Mr. Sahil Bhatt and Mr. Hari from the HR department. During the tour, students visited key areas including the warehouse, quarantine room, research and development department, quality control unit, packaging area, and finished goods section.
Gallen AG specializes in the manufacturing of cosmetic tubes and supplies its products to several industries. The students had the opportunity to observe modern manufacturing practices and understand industry workflows while interacting with company professionals.
The visit also provided exposure to advanced testing equipment used in quality analysis, including the Universal Tensile Strength Testing Machine (UTM). This helped students understand the role of such instruments in ensuring product quality and performance.
